Marriott card eligibility: Check bonus rules chart


When Marriott acquired Starwood Preferred Guest, it merged three separate loyalty programs — SPG, Ritz-Carlton Rewards and Marriott Rewards — into Marriott Bonvoy in 2019. This combination has resulted in one of the largest loyalty programs worldwide, with over 235 million members worldwide (as of early 2026) who can earn and redeem points at almost 10,000 properties.

Right now, Marriott Bonvoy offers new applicants six credit cards — one business and five personal — from two issuers: American Express and Chase.

Before applying for any of these cards, check out our guide to credit card application eligibility restrictions. Requirements vary by card, but this is a great place to start.

If you’re interested in acquiring one of the six Bonvoy-branded cards currently available to new applicants, use this cheat sheet to see if you’re eligible for a welcome bonus based on which cards you’ve had or currently have — including cards that are no longer open to new applicants.

Marriott Bonvoy card eligibility chart

Across the top, you will find the names of the Marriott credit cards you can currently receive a welcome bonus on. Down the left side, you’ll find the names of current and previous Marriott credit cards you may have or may have had in the past.

Here’s what the information in the chart indicates:

  • OK: You should be able to get the welcome bonus from this card if you apply and are approved.
  • N/A: You already have this card or have had this card before.
  • 30 days: You cannot have or have had this card in the past 30 days.
  • 90 days: You cannot have opened this credit card in the last 90 days (but you can have the card if it was opened more than 90 days ago).
  • 24 months: You cannot have received a welcome bonus or upgrade bonus on this card in the last 24 months (but you can have the card).
  • Not eligible: You cannot currently have this card or have had this card.
  • Close: You cannot currently have this card or have received a welcome bonus for it in the last 24 months.

Reminder about cards closed to new applicants

From the chart above, you probably noticed that six cards across the top are available for new applications, yet the left-hand column lists many more cards. That’s because multiple cards are no longer available to new applicants.

A good example is The Ritz-Carlton Credit Card. This card is no longer available to new applicants, but you can product change to it from another Marriott credit card. Even though it’s not open to new applicants, cards like the Ritz-Carlton credit card and other Marriott-branded or SPG-branded cards you had in the past can still play a role in determining which current Marriott credit cards you’re eligible for.

MARRIOTT

To understand which card bonuses you may be eligible for, it’s important to look at accounts you had in the past and find the dates you closed these accounts and the dates on which you received sign-up bonuses. If you’re unsure, you can find this information by contacting the card issuer via chat, secure message online or by calling customer service.

Chase 5/24 rule

Another restriction to be mindful of is Chase’s infamous 5/24 rule. No matter how high your credit score is, you likely won’t qualify for any Chase-issued card — in this case, the Boundless, Bountiful or Bold — if you’ve opened five or more credit cards in the past 24 months.

HOTEL TERRESTRE/MARRIOTT

If you’re currently over your 5/24 slots, you could still qualify for the Brilliant, Bevy or Business cards from Amex — so long as you meet the other eligibility restrictions noted above.

Amex eligibility pop-up window and bonus restrictions

If you decide to apply for a card with American Express, there is a bonus eligibility pop-up window that will advise you — before submitting your application — if you aren’t eligible for a welcome offer on a card. That way, you can decide whether to continue with the application if you won’t be able to receive the welcome bonus.

This can be helpful if you aren’t sure whether you’re eligible for a new cardmember offer with American Express and want to start an application to find out, but don’t want to submit it until you’ve confirmed your bonus eligibility.

BEN SMITHSON/THE POINTS GUY

Additionally, remember that Amex has once-per-lifetime offer restrictions. That means that you may not be able to get a bonus on a credit card application if you had that card in the past. This can even apply to previous versions of a credit card, such as potentially being ineligible for an offer on the Bonvoy Brilliant Amex card if you previously had the SPG Luxury card from American Express.

Prerequisites for Power BI Python Integration:

Below is the list of the prerequisites required for Power BI Python Integration to take place.

  1. Python runtime installation: The python runtime installation includes the installation of the execution run time through which the Python script operations can be performed.
  2. Libraries installation: It is essential that some of the important libraries have to be installed which increases the robustness of Power BI. Some of the important libraries are Seaborn and Pandas.
  3. Installation of Visual Studio Code: The installation of Visual Studio code is optional. You can also install any other code editor for writing your python scripts. You can also make use of the Power BI script editor to write the scripts.
  4. Power BI settings update: The final step is to update the settings so that you can work efficiently with Python in Power BI. Through this, you can perform the scripting in Power BI. All you need to do is open up the Power BI desktop, click on the file option. Then click on options followed by settings, then navigate to the opportunities which open a new dialogue box in Power BI. Then you can click on the Python scripting, select the path from the directories and IDE of Python. Once done, you will need to click on the OK button.

  • Setup the Integrated Environment:

The primary step is to set up an integrated environment ready for the integration process to begin. You will need to have a distribution of Python readily installed in your machine/desktop. I preferred Anaconda for coding related tasks and the base distribution of Python. Sometimes, trying to integrate Anaconda with Power BI is a difficult task.

After the installation process is completed, you will need to install four python packages, each one has its own significance. They are :

Pandas – for data analysis and data manipulation

Matplotlib and seaborn – for plotting purposes

NumPy – for performing scientific calculations

The pip command in the command line tool is used for installing these packages into the machine.

pip install pandas

pip install matplotlib

pip install NumPy

pip install seaborn

Once the above packages are installed, the python scripting needs to be enabled in Power BI. If you want to check, you can open the Power BI and detect whether the python distribution is automatically detected or not. You will need to go to the files, followed by options and settings, then click on options. You will be able to view the home directory for Python under python scripting that is installed in the machine.

Using Power Query To Transform the data:

All the individuals who have learned Python would know that data transformation is no longer a single task-based activity.

By using the Power Query editor, the user can shape and transform the data as required with just a single click. The Power BI is also capable of keeping the record of all the transformations and operations that take place or happen during the process of transformation. We will now show you how to use the Power query to understand and know the data transformation capabilities.

Once the data is loaded in the Power BI, you will need to click on the transform data option which is available under the Home tab in order to open the query editor.

Once the query editor is opened up, you will see multiple options to perform the operations like clean, reshape and transform the data.

Power Query To Transform

We will now convert the customer_nw_category variable into a text field because these fields represent the worth category. Also, you need to know that it would not be a continuous variable.

To perform the same, you will need to select the column -> Go to the Data Type, and change the data type to a text format. All the steps will be recorded by the Power query under the applied steps section. You can also rename these steps for a better recall or reference. I will rename this step as nw_cat Text. The next step is to transform the churn column into a logical variable. True here represents for churned (1), whereas False here represents not churned (2). The step can be renamed as Churn True/False.

customer_nw_category

Once the above operation is performed, you will need to click on the close and apply option which will be available on the top left corner so that all the transformations made will be applied.

Using Python’s Statistical within Power BI:

Power BI is considered a library of visualization. Correlation matrix heatmap is an integral component in the data analysis reports.

We will guide you on how to create a correlation matrix heatmap by making use of the Python correlation function. The created heatmap will be available in the reports section in Power BI.

You will need to navigate to the Report section that is available in the Power BI. Then click on the Py symbol which denotes Python visual which is available under the visualizations section. On the left side, you will see an empty Py along with a Python script editor popping up at the bottom of the screen. By this, you might have understood that Power BI is providing an option to create the visualizations with the scripts.

All the value fields will be empty firstly. For correlation heatmap illustration, all the continuous variables will be brought into the value fields, like the age current, previous month balance, monthly balance items, etc. This is considered one of the most essential steps during the integration process. If you forget to perform this step, the Power BI will not be able to recognize the variables.

As the variables are moved into the values fields, the python script will be automatically populated with the below codes.

Let us also write the code for correlation heatmap creation in Python by using the seaborn package.

# import the charting libraries matplotlib and seaborn

import matplotlib.pyplot as plt

import seaborn as sns

# create the correlation matrix on the dataset

corr = dataset.corr()

# create a heatmap of the correlation matrix

sns.heatmap(corr, cmap="YlGnBu")

# show plot

plt.show()

You can now use the run script button and run the script, which will produce a correlation matrix heatmap.
